The Professional Certificate in Engaging Parents in STEM Education equips participants with the skills and knowledge to effectively involve parents in their children's STEM learning journeys. This program focuses on fostering family engagement strategies and creating supportive home learning environments.
Learning outcomes include developing effective communication techniques with diverse parent groups, designing engaging STEM activities suitable for home environments, and understanding the critical role parents play in shaping children's STEM aspirations. Participants will also learn about utilizing online resources and family engagement tools.
